Perguntas com a marcação «python»

Python é uma linguagem de programação multiuso, de tipo dinâmico e multiuso. Ele foi projetado para ser rápido em aprender, entender e usar e impor uma sintaxe limpa e uniforme. Observe que o Python 2 está oficialmente sem suporte a partir de 01-01-2020. Ainda, para perguntas específicas sobre a versão do Python, adicione a tag [python-2.7] ou [python-3.x]. Ao usar uma variante ou biblioteca Python (por exemplo, Jython, PyPy, Pandas, Numpy), inclua-a nas tags.

10
Por que um python dict.update () retorna o objeto?
Eu estou tentando fazer: award_dict = { "url" : "http://facebook.com", "imageurl" : "http://farm4.static.flickr.com/3431/3939267074_feb9eb19b1_o.png", "count" : 1, } def award(name, count, points, desc_string, my_size, parent) : if my_size > count : a = { "name" : name, "description" : desc_string % count, "points" : points, "parent_award" : parent, } a.update(award_dict) return …




6
rreplace - Como substituir a última ocorrência de uma expressão em uma string?
Existe uma maneira rápida no Python de substituir seqüências de caracteres, mas, em vez de começar do começo como no começo replace, do final? Por exemplo: >>> def rreplace(old, new, occurrence) >>> ... # Code to replace the last occurrences of old by new >>> '<div><div>Hello</div></div>'.rreplace('</div>','</bad>',1) >>> '<div><div>Hello</div></bad>'
139 python  string 


11
Existe uma função 'foreach' no Python 3?
Quando encontro a situação, posso fazê-lo em javascript, sempre acho que, se houver uma foreachfunção, seria conveniente. Por foreach, quero dizer a função que é descrita abaixo: def foreach(fn,iterable): for x in iterable: fn(x) eles apenas fazem isso em todos os elementos e não produzem ou retornam algo, acho que …



7
Objetivo do __repr__ do Python
def __repr__(self): return '<%s %s (%s:%s) %s>' % ( self.__class__.__name__, self.urlconf_name, self.app_name, self.namespace, self.regex.pattern) Qual é o significado / objetivo deste método?
139 python 

8
Como definir o fuso horário no Django?
No settings.pyarquivo do meu projeto django , tenho esta linha: TIME_ZONE = 'UTC' Mas quero que meu aplicativo seja executado no fuso horário UTC + 2, então mudei para TIME_ZONE = 'UTC+2' Dá o erro ValueError: Incorrect timezone setting: UTC+2. Qual é a maneira correta de fazer isso? Obrigado!
139 python  django  timezone  utc 

10
Como salvar um dicionário em um arquivo?
Estou com problemas para alterar um valor do dict e salvá-lo em um arquivo de texto (o formato deve ser o mesmo), só quero alterar o member_phonecampo. Meu arquivo de texto tem o seguinte formato: memberID:member_name:member_email:member_phone e eu divido o arquivo de texto com: mdict={} for line in file: x=line.split(':') …

1
Solicitações - como saber se você está recebendo um 404
Estou usando a biblioteca de solicitações e acessando um site para coletar dados dele com o seguinte código: r = requests.get(url) Quero adicionar um teste de erro para quando um URL impróprio for inserido e um erro 404 for retornado. Se eu inserir intencionalmente um URL inválido, quando fizer isso: …

5
Traçando um mapa de calor 2D com o Matplotlib
Usando o Matplotlib, quero traçar um mapa de calor 2D. Meus dados são uma matriz Numpy n por n, cada uma com um valor entre 0 e 1. Portanto, para o elemento (i, j) dessa matriz, quero plotar um quadrado na coordenada (i, j) na minha mapa de calor, cuja …
139 python  numpy  matplotlib 


Ao utilizar nosso site, você reconhece que leu e compreendeu nossa Política de Cookies e nossa Política de Privacidade.
Licensed under cc by-sa 3.0 with attribution required.